A medical alert system in Queen Creek can provide numerous elderly and disabled people with the ability to reside on their own, and exercise a high degree of self-reliance. Here’s what you have to understand before joining a medical alert system company.

Technically, an alert system is usually consisted of a wrist band transmitter– resembling a wrist watch– or a necklace-type transmitter that is used at all times. If the person ought to have a medical problem or accident, they can simply push a button on the worn transmitter to interact with the medical alert tracking center.

This assists the tracking center expert to better recommend you in case of a medical emergency, and they might likewise send emergency medical help if required. Optionally, the monitoring center can be instructed to likewise call one or more of your loved ones whenever the help button is pressed.The price of a medical alert system can vary according to the level of service you need, but in general they are a very reasonably-priced alternative to helped living.

Panic Buttons for the elderly are readily available in numerous options and with many functions. Essentially a panic button is an emergency button which can be pressed in case of an emergency, whether it be a fall, or cardiovascular disease. These panic buttons can be worn around the neck or as a bracelet.

Panic buttons can be one way or 2-way. A one way panic button for the elderly will operate in one method only. The individual in distress presses a button, which sends out a signal. Usually this will place an emergency call to the numbers currently configured into the system.

When a person takes the call, he is asked to enter in a number. If the number is gone into properly, then the system assumes that it is a live person and not an answering device. The system will play the message for the person raising the call.

In a 2-way system, a 2-way interaction is established in between the person in distress and the emergency alert provider. This is why it is very important you pick a reliable provider. It is well worth the few additional dollars invested each month, in return for quality service and action.

Some 2-way company will offer extra service. For example some alarm companies will pull up medical records of the patient to determine if he has any known medical problems. This ensures instant service and can prevent a great deal of inconvenience and disappointment.

Panic buttons for the elderly can be worn as a bracelet, pendant or on the belt. They are typically water proof so there is no issues with the emergency alert systems getting ruined due to moisture.

Senior Alert Systems and Medical Alert Devices FAQ

    1. Do You want a Home-Based or Mobile System?

Initially, medical alert systems were designed to work inside your home, with your landline telephone.

And you can still go that route. Numerous business likewise now offer the choice of home-based systems that work over a cellular network, for those who may not have a landline.

With these systems, pressing the wearable call button allows you to speak to a dispatcher through a base unit situated in your home.

Many companies offer mobile alternatives, too. You can utilize these systems in the house, but they’ll likewise permit you to call for help while you’re out and about.

These run over cellular networks and integrate GPS technology. By doing this, if you get lost or press the call button for aid however are not able to talk, the tracking service can locate you.

    1. Should You Add a Fall-Detection Feature?

Some companies offer the option of automatic fall detection, for an additional monthly fee. Manufacturers say these devices sense falls when they occur and automatically contact the dispatch center, just as they would if you had pressed the call button.

    1. Whats the Cost?

Fees. Beware of complicated pricing plans and hidden fees. Look for a company with no extra fees related to equipment, shipping, installation, activation, or service and repair. Don’t fall for scams that offer free service or “donated or used” equipment.
Contracts. You should not have to enter into a long-term contract. You should only have to pay ongoing monthly fees, which should range between $25 and $45 a month (about $1 a day). Be careful about paying for service in advance, since you never know when you’ll need to stop the service temporarily (due to a hospitalization, for instance) or permanently.
Guarantee and cancellation policies. Look for a full money-back guarantee, or at least a trial period, in case you are not satisfied with the service. And you’ll want the ability to cancel at any time with no penalties (and a full refund if monthly fees have already been paid).
Discounts. Ask about discounts for multiple people in the same household, as well as for veterans, membership organizations, medical insurance or via a hospital, medical or care organization. Ask if the company offers any discount options or a sliding fee scale for people with lower incomes.
Insurance. For the most part, Medicare and private insurance companies will not cover the costs of a medical alert. In some states Medicaid may cover all or part of the cost. You can check with your private insurance company to see if it offers discounts or referrals.
Tax deductions. Check with your tax professional to find out if the cost of a medical alert is tax deductible as a medically necessary expense.

    Queen Creek is a town in Maricopa and Pinal counties in the state of Arizona. The population was 26,361 at the 2010 census.[3] As of July 2018, Queen Creek's population is estimated to be 42,503.[5]

    From the post office form on file at the National Archives, Queen Creek was originally known as Rittenhouse, the community growing up out of a railroad stop.[6] In 1919 the Queen Creek Farms Company was formed by C. H. Rittenhouse, constructing that railroad stop to ship the goods from the farm.[6] As for the creek it takes its name from, Queen Creek, flowed through Queen Canyon and was named for the Silver Queen Mine, but it was originally called Picket Post Creek.[6]
